History will be made by awarding taxi drivers

History will be made in the taxi industry in the South Beach and North Beach Taxi Association as drivers who seem to do their job well and with dedication will be awarded.

This will happen at a big event to be held at the Coastland Hotel, Musgrave, on April 10. The event will start at 6 pm.

The taxi drivers who are members of this association spoke toOf this country more about this event.

They stated that the main purpose of the event is to highlight all those in the taxi industry in Durban, who are doing well and who seem to be playing a major role in ensuring that everything goes very well in this industry.

Mr. Vusimuzi Msane said that they believe that the time has come for drivers who treat passengers well and who seem to have a deep love for their work to be respected.

He said they believe this will increase the number of drivers who seem to be doing well.

”We believe that this will be something that the drivers are very interested in and will also encourage them in every way. We wish that this would be something that seems to continue every year because it seems that it will be able to bring about a big change in this industry,” he said.

He said that the priority of these awards is to ensure that the relationship between the driver and the passenger is strengthened.

He said that the process of voting for the drivers who will be awarded on the big day is currently underway.

Among the groups present is the driver who passed all by doing his job well, he will be voted by the passengers.

There are a number of drivers who will be voted by other drivers, there are also a number of rank managers, and taxis that seem to be cleaner than others, which will be voted by passengers and others,

Msane said that all those who will be awarded will cry and leave with a certain amount of money.

“There is no doubt that these awards will create a good competition between our drivers,” he explained.

Mr. Sandile Kheswa who is also part of this association said they are very happy that there will be a program like this in the taxi industry.

He said this will lead to a better cooperation between drivers and passengers as he said drivers will have to persuade their passengers to vote for them in order to win.

”If the driver asks the passenger to vote for him, that is the beginning of a good relationship between the two, which we love and wish to continue like that,” he explained.

The number 078 865 32 17 which will be sent to when voting, Kheswa revealed that it will continue to work even after the event. He said it will be used for passengers to voice their complaints.
